Certain. In the recent setting of low passion rates, some MYGA financiers construct "ladders." That suggests buying numerous annuities with staggered terms.
For instance, if you opened up MYGAs of 3-, 4-, 5- and 6-year terms, you would have an account developing annually after 3 years. At the end of the term, your money might be taken out or placed right into a new annuity-- with good luck, at a higher price. You can also utilize MYGAs in ladders with fixed-indexed annuities, a strategy that looks for to maximize yield while likewise protecting principal.

If your MYGA has market worth modification provision and you make a withdrawal prior to the term is over, the company can adjust the MYGA's surrender value based on adjustments in rates of interest. If rates have actually enhanced because you acquired the annuity, your abandonment worth may lower to account for the greater rate of interest setting.
Not all MYGAs have an MVA or an ROP. At the end of the MYGA duration you've picked, you have 3 options: If having actually an ensured interest price for a set number of years still straightens with your economic method, you just can renew for one more MYGA term, either the same or a different one (if offered).
With some MYGAs, if you're uncertain what to do with the money at the term's end, you do not need to do anything. The built up worth of your MYGA will certainly move into a dealt with account with a sustainable 1 year interest price identified by the business. You can leave it there till you make a decision on your next step.
While both deal assured prices of return, MYGAs frequently use a greater rate of interest price than CDs. MYGAs grow tax deferred while CDs are taxed as earnings annually. Annuities expand tax deferred, so you do not owe earnings tax obligation on the incomes till you withdraw them. This enables your earnings to compound over the term of your MYGA.
With MYGAs, surrender charges might apply, depending on the kind of MYGA you choose. You may not just lose passion, but likewise principalthe money you initially contributed to the MYGA.
